Mishkin Berteig leads, mentors, trains and coaches teams and organizations, managers and executives. Mishkin helps organizations become more effective by using methods such as Agile Work, Scrum and Lean. These methods present the best balance between chaos and bureaucracy; they allow human creativity and problem solving to flourish in the service of tangible corporate and organizational goals.

Mishkin has served as a coach, a project manager, a senior consultant, a mentor, a methodology consultant, an instructor, a senior software architect and a team lead on various projects, mostly in the financial services industry, but also including education, healthcare, engineering, high-tech, oil and gas, and others. Mishkin has 15 years of professional experience. Mishkin publishes articles and thoughts about agile on Agile Advice.  Mishkin is also the author of the Scrum Study Guide, an interactive reference guide for new ScrumMasters.
